How to Talk to Your Kid About AI Without Scaring Them or Overselling It

Start with what they've already seen

My eight-year-old asked me last month whether the voice on the smart speaker was "a real lady in a small house inside the box." That's the level we're actually working with. Kids don't need a lecture on neural networks. They need a true answer that fits what they've already bumped into.

Talking to kids about AI works best when you anchor it to something concrete. The autocomplete that finishes their search. The filter that puts cartoon ears on their face. The homework helper that spits out an essay. These aren't magic and they aren't a person. They're programs that have looked at an enormous pile of examples and gotten good at guessing what usually comes next.

I build software for a living, and I've been doing it for fifteen years. When I explain my job to my kids, I don't dress it up in fancy words. I say I write very long, very picky lists of instructions, and sometimes the computer follows them and sometimes it does something dumb because I made a typo. AI is a newer version of that. Still instructions. Still typos. Just a lot more of both.

Say what it is in one honest sentence

Here's the version I use at the dinner table: AI is a computer program that finds patterns in huge amounts of information and uses those patterns to guess an answer.

That's it. Notice what that sentence does not say. It doesn't say the computer "knows" things. It doesn't say it "thinks." It guesses, based on patterns. A really strong guesser is still a guesser.

Why does this framing matter? Because the two ways this conversation usually goes wrong both come from getting that sentence wrong.

  • Oversell it, and your kid decides the computer is always right and stops checking their own work.
  • Scare them, and your kid decides the computer is a mind reader that's coming for them.

Neither is true. A pattern guesser is impressive and also frequently confidently wrong. My kids find that genuinely funny, which turns out to be the most useful reaction they can have.

Show them it gets things wrong

Reading about mistakes is abstract. Watching one happen sticks. So I do a small demo, and you can too with almost any chatbot.

Ask it a math question with a weird twist. Something like: "I have 3 apples. I eat one, then I buy a dozen more, but half of the new ones are rotten. How many good apples do I have?" Then work it out together on paper first. When the machine skips a step or fumbles the "half of a dozen" part, your kid gets a front-row seat to the whole point. The tool is fast and fluent and sometimes just wrong.

We did a version of this with spelling once. The chatbot invented a "fact" about our town that was completely made up. My daughter still brings it up. "Remember when the robot lied about the library being 200 years old?" It wasn't lying, exactly. It was guessing, and the guess was bad. But that memory does more work than any safety talk I could give.

This is also where the anti-cheating conversation lands better. I don't say "never use AI for homework." I say the machine is a fast guesser that can't actually do your thinking for you, and if you paste its answer without understanding it, you've learned nothing and you might turn in something wrong. Understanding beats copying. That holds for a worksheet and it holds for a chatbot.

Handle the scary questions plainly

Kids will ask the big ones. Will robots take over. Will AI take my job someday. Is it listening to me right now.

Don't dodge these and don't inflate them. My answers, roughly:

  • "Robots taking over" is a movie idea. Real programs do one narrow thing and can't decide to do something else on their own. The homework helper can't drive a car and the car software can't write an essay.
  • Some jobs will change. People who learn how the tools work will be fine. That's part of why I want you to understand math and reading yourself, not just lean on a machine that guesses.
  • Some devices do listen for a wake word, and yes, companies collect data. That's a real thing worth being careful about, and it's a good reason not to tell a chatbot your full name, your address, or your secrets.

That last point is where I get specific. We have a house rule: you can talk to an AI tool the way you'd talk to a stranger at the park. Friendly, but you don't hand over anything private. That's a concrete boundary a kid can actually follow.

Keep the door open

The best thing about this topic is that you don't have to nail it in one sitting. AI is going to keep showing up in their games, their schoolwork, and eventually their jobs. What you're really building is the habit of asking, "Wait, how does this actually work, and is it right?"

So the next time your kid asks whether there's a real person inside the speaker, resist the urge to give a speech. Tell them the truth in a sentence, show them a mistake, and let them laugh at it. Curiosity plus a little healthy skepticism will carry them a lot further than fear or hype ever could.
